Abstract

본 발명은 경사진 길에서 정차시 브레이크 페달을 계속 밟고 있어야 하는 불편함을 제거하고 운전 미숙으로 인하여 발생하는 불의의 사고를 방지하기 위한 주행을 위하여 브레이크 장치를 해제하는 제어신호를 출력하기 위한 가속 페달 감지부와; 변속단 위치가 전진 변속단 상태인지와 후진 변속단 상태인지를 판단하기 위한 기어 단수 감지부와; 변속단 위치와 관계없이 바퀴의 실제 회전방향을 판단하기 위한 구동축 회전방향 감지부와; 상기 감지부로부터 판독된 신호에 따라 운전자의 의도에 따라 선택된 변속단과 바퀴의 회전방향이 일치하는가를 판단하여 이상 상태 발생시 브레이크 장치를 동작시키기 위한 신호를 출력하는 전자 제어 유닛과; 상기 전자 제어 유닛에 연결되어 제어신호에 따라 동작의 온/오프가 가변되는 유압 펌프를 포함하여 이루어져 있는 자동차의 자동 브레이크 장치 및 그 제어방법에 관한 것이다.The present invention is an acceleration pedal for outputting a control signal for releasing the brake device for driving to eliminate the inconvenience of having to continue to press the brake pedal when stopped on a slope road and to prevent accidental accidents caused by immature driving A sensing unit; A gear stage detection unit for determining whether the shift stage position is in the forward shift stage state and the reverse shift stage state; A drive shaft rotation direction detecting unit for determining an actual rotation direction of the wheel regardless of the shift stage position; An electronic control unit for determining whether the gear stage selected according to the driver's intention coincides with the rotation direction of the wheel according to the signal read out by the sensing unit, and outputting a signal for operating the brake device when an abnormal condition occurs; The present invention relates to an automatic brake device for a vehicle and a method of controlling the same, comprising a hydraulic pump connected to the electronic control unit and having an on / off of an operation variable according to a control signal.

Claims (2)

주행을 위하여 브레이크 장치를 해제하는 제어신호를 출력하기 위한 가속 페달 감지부와; 변속단 위치가 전진 변속단 상태인지와 후진 변속단 상태인지를 판단하기 위한 기어 단수 감지부와; 변속단 위치와 관계없이 바퀴의 실제 회전방향을 판단하기 위한 구동축 회전방향 감지부와; 상기 감지부로부터 판독된 신호에 따라 운전자의 의도에 따라 선택된 변속단과 바퀴의 회전방향이 일치하는가를 판단하여 이상 상태 발생시 브레이크 장치를 동작시키기 위한 신호를 출력하는 전자 제어 유닛과; 상기 전자 제어 유닛에 연결되어 제어신호에 따라 동작의 온/오프가 가변되는 유압 펌프를 포함하여 이루어져 있는 자동차의 자동 브레이크 장치.An accelerator pedal detector for outputting a control signal releasing the brake device for driving; A gear stage detection unit for determining whether the shift stage position is in the forward shift stage state and the reverse shift stage state; A drive shaft rotation direction detecting unit for determining an actual rotation direction of the wheel regardless of the shift stage position; An electronic control unit for determining whether the gear stage selected according to the driver's intention coincides with the rotation direction of the wheel according to the signal read out by the sensing unit, and outputting a signal for operating the brake device when an abnormal condition occurs; And a hydraulic pump connected to the electronic control unit and configured to vary an on / off of operation according to a control signal. 현재 변속단의 위치와 바퀴의 회전방향을 판단하기 위해 각 감지부로부터 신호를 입력받아 기어 단수를 판독하고 구동축 회전방향을 판독하는 단계와; 상기 판독 단계로부터 입력받은 신호에 따라 현 기어 단수가 후진단 상태이면서 구동축 회전방향이 전진 방향인지 또는 현 기어 단수가 전진단 상태이면서 구동축 회전방향이 후진 방향인지를 비교 판단하는 단계와; 상기 비교 판단 단계의 조건에 해당하는 상태에서 브레이크를 작동시키기 위한 유압 펌프 구동 신호를 출력하는 단계와; 상기 유압 펌프 구동으로 인한 브레이크 작동을 해제하기 위하여 가속 페달 상태를 판독하는 단계와; 상기 판독 단계에서 입력받은 신호에 따라 가속 페달이 동작 상태인가를 비교 판단하는 단계와; 상시 비교 판단 단계에서 가속 페달이 동작 상태로 판단될 경우 브레이크 작동 상태를 해제하기 위한 유압 펌프 동작 중지 신호를 출력하는 단계로 이루어져 있는 자동차의 자동 브레이크 제어방법.Reading a gear stage and reading a driving shaft rotation direction by receiving a signal from each sensing unit to determine a current shift stage position and a rotation direction of the wheel; Comparing and determining whether the current gear stage is in the reverse stage and the drive shaft rotation direction is the forward direction or the current gear stage is the forward stage and the drive shaft rotation direction is the reverse direction according to the signal received from the reading step; Outputting a hydraulic pump driving signal for operating the brake in a state corresponding to the condition of the comparison determination step; Reading an accelerator pedal state to release brake operation due to driving the hydraulic pump; Comparing and determining whether the accelerator pedal is in operation according to the signal received in the reading step; And outputting a hydraulic pump operation stop signal for releasing the brake operation state when the accelerator pedal is judged to be in an operation state in the comparison comparison step.
